Planning Your Visit

Prepare for a Steep Climb

The hike to Lac des Fées is steep in parts, so good hiking shoes are essential. While doable with children, be prepared for challenging sections for younger ones. Check local regulations regarding dogs, as some areas may have restrictions.

Embrace the Chill

Even in summer, the water at Lac des Fées is bracingly cold, around 12°C. If you plan to swim, be ready for a refreshing dip! Also, be mindful of the pristine environment and avoid using sunscreen directly in the lake to prevent pollution.

Hiking to Lac des Fées: What to Expect

The hike to Lac des Fées is a rewarding alpine trek, but it's not without its challenges. The trail is often described as steep, requiring good physical condition and sturdy footwear. Reddit One popular route in the Beaufortain region covers approximately 9 km with an elevation gain of about 348 meters, typically taking around 3.5 hours for a round trip. Instagram

While the climb can be demanding, especially for younger hikers, the stunning mountain scenery and the eventual reward of the pristine lake make it worthwhile. Visitors often recommend bringing plenty of water and snacks, and being prepared for varying weather conditions common in the Alps. InstagramReddit

Experiencing the Water: Swimming and Conservation

For those brave enough, swimming in Lac des Fées is an option, but be prepared for a bracing experience. The water temperature hovers around a chilly 12°C, even in the height of summer. Reddit This invigorating dip is a unique way to connect with the alpine environment.

Visitors are strongly encouraged to be mindful of the lake's pristine condition. A key piece of advice is to avoid polluting the water with sunscreen residue. Reddit This simple act of conservation helps maintain the natural beauty and ecological health of this enchanting spot for all to enjoy.
